The Minco S51NA40Z12 Tip Sensitive RTD features a copper alloy sensing tip that enhances thermal conductivity, allowing for rapid response to temperature changes. This design focuses the temperature-sensitive area near the probe tip, improving measurement accuracy in various applications such as thermowells and bearings. The RTD operates within a temperature range of -50 to 260¬8C (-58 to 500¬8F) and is capable of withstanding pressures up to 100 psi (6.9 bar). It is designed to endure vibrations from 10 to 2000 Hz at a minimum of 20 G's and can withstand shock levels of 100 G's for short durations. The probe can be user-shortened if needed, and it is available with 2, 3, or 4 leadwires, depending on the configuration. Minco tip-sensitive RTD probes feature a sensing tip constructed of copper alloy. The copper alloy tip is twenty times more conductive than stainless steel, providing increased sensitivity and rapid response to changes in temperature. The tip sensitive design also focuses the temperature sensitive portion of the sensor near the tip of the probe, providing improved accuracy in thermowells, bearings and other installations.
